M9505A Product Description:
The M9505A AXIe Chassis is fully compatible with the AXIe 1.0 specification. It includes an embedded system module (ESM) that does not take up an instrument slot. This system module performs the chassis management functions contained in the AXIe specification. Additionally, it provides PCI and LAN interfaces for connection to an external computer, external clock and trigger connectors, and Keysight-exclusive, inter-chassis synchronization connectors. The local bus implemented in the M9505A provides the maximum 62 pairs allowed by the AXIe specification. Combine the M9505A with the M9048A PCIe Desktop Adaptor to achieve the highest system bandwidth.
The instrument modules slots are arranged horizontally to minimize rack space. This arrangement combined with a high-performance cooling system allows the chassis to be racked in only 4U of space. The M9505A is also designed to be easily maintained as both the power supply and fan tray can be removed while the chassis remains in the rack.
Functionality:
-
5 slots for AXIe instrument modules
-
Embedded AXIe system module
-
High Power, 200W Cooling per slot
Performance characteristics:
-
Gigabit LAN connection to each module slot
-
Gen 2 PCIe x8 interface to system controller provide up to a 4 GB/s data rate from external controller
-
Gen 2 PCIe x4 links to each module slot (maximum 2 GB/s data rate)
M8195A Product Description:
As devices and interfaces become faster and more complex, the Keysight M8195A arbitrary waveform generator (AWG) provides the versatility needed to create signals for digital applications, optical and electrical communication, advanced research, wideband radar, and satcom.
In addition to 25 GHz bandwidth, 8-bit vertical resolution, and up to 4 channels in a 1-slot AXIe module, the M8195A offers real-time signal and impairment generation, as well as advanced 3-level sequencing for even longer signal scenarios. M9537A Product Description:
The M9537A is a second-generation AXIe embedded controller which enables new capabilities such AXIe wide PCIe support, multiple 4K video outputs, and optional high speed disk cache. It is designed for high performance, compact AXIe systems.
The embedded controller is a powerful, one-slot module that easily integrates into hybrid test systems using the GP-IB, USB, and LAN front panel interfaces. Built upon a high-performance Intel Core i7 quad-core processor with Hyper-Threading Technology, it is perfect for high-performance applications and multi-tasking environments.
Features:
-
Single-slot AXIe controller module
-
Intel i7-6820EQ 2.8 GHz quad-core processor with Hyper-Threading Technology
-
Front removable 240 GB solid state drive and 8 GB DDR4 RAM memory standard with an option for 16 GB
-
x16, Gen 3 PCIe link to the AXIe backplane providing up to 16 GB/s max data bandwidth from CPU to AXIe backplane (actual data bandwidth depends on chassis capability)
-
Front panel connections: four USB 3.0, two USB 2.0, two LAN (10/100/1000), three 4K-capable DisplayPort 1.2, and GP-IB, x8, Gen 3 PCIe IPASS connector on the front panel for controlling a second AXIe chassis or connection to RAID storage
-
64-bit Windows 7 operating system
